TUI Flight BY6754 was a planned commercial flight flown by TUI Airways that was flying between Cardiff Airport and Paphos International Airport. The flight was made possible with a groundbreaking narrow-body jet that was a Boeing 737-800 which is characterized by dependability and efficiency.
But due to a technical problem, a short time after takeoff the plane had to declare an emergency and divert.
How It Happened: Timeline of Emergency.
The events took place during a September 28, 2025, serious incident a few minutes after takeoff. At the initial climbing stage, the aeroplane had a serious issue related to the engines. As aviation reports say, the pilots had a short time realizing how serious the problem was and stopped the ascent.
As a precaution, the plane went on hold, flying round the Cardiff airspace. The crew members then proceeded with the usual emergency practice, meaning declaring a signal of distress i.e. waving a distress coded signal, that is a universally accepted signal, the squawk 7700 signal, which signals any distress on the board.
The pilots missed Cyprus and redirected the flight to Birmingham Airport that was more suitable to handle emergency landings.

Emergency landing at the Birmingham Airport.
Having circled to conserve fuel and stabilize the aircraft, the flight was heading towards Birmingham. Standard aviation safety protocols had emergency services such as fire crews and medical teams in standby.
The plane safely landed around 5:29 PM BST, almost an hour after departing. There were no injuries to passengers and the crew, so it proved the success of both crew training and emergency response coordination.
Flight activities at Birmingham Airport were even halted temporarily in order to focus on safe landing showing the gravity of the situation and the concern that the airport has on safety.
Reason behind the Emergency.
The main reason behind the emergency was termed as an engine malfunction. Other reports associated the problem with a potential bird strike soon after take-off, which may cause engine damage or a decrease in performance.
Among the most important challenges in aviation is the role of engine-related incidents that directly affect the capacity of an aircraft to maintain the ability to stay up in the air and at the speed. But with current planes such as the boeing 737-800 they have been engineered to be safe enough to fly even after one engine has been lost as long as the right procedures are adhered to.
